2026 World Cup: I’ll continue to pick Ronaldo after tournament – New Portugal coach, Jesus

2026 World Cup: New Portugal coach, Jesus speaks on inviting Ronaldo after tournament.
New head coach of Portugal national team, Jorge Jesus, has insisted he would continue to invite Cristiano Ronaldo if he makes himself available.
Jesus has made it clear that the 41-year-old will “never” be a problem.
Ronaldo faced criticisms at the 2026 World Cup, accused of holding the team back as they were eliminated in the last 16 by Spain.
After the game, Ronaldo claimed it would be his last World Cup, but did not categorically confirm if he will continue to play for the national team.
“As long as he’s playing and is in a condition to be selected, I will pick him, within certain limits and under the conditions that I consider best for the national team,” Jesus told reporters Friday at his presentation.
“I haven’t spoken with Cris yet… Cris is never going to be a problem for the national team. Not for the national team, nor for me.”
